Administrative Coordinator

Location: Sauk Centre, MN
Schedule: Full-Time, Onsite
Pay: $25-$30 per hour, depending on previous experience
Contract Length: 3-Month Contract with potential to extend based on work volume

Beacon Hills client is seeking a highly organized and people-focused Administrative Coordinator to support a growing organization during an exciting period of expansion. This role is ideal for someone who enjoys creating a positive employee experience, coordinating events and recognition programs, and providing administrative support within a fast-paced environment.

As part of the HR team, you’ll play a key role in supporting employee engagement initiatives, onboarding activities, employee communications, and day-to-day administrative operations that help keep the organization running smoothly.

Responsibilities

  • Assist with revitalizing and coordinating the company mentor program
  • Coordinate employee recognition programs, birthday celebrations, and special events
  • Track and manage employee gift cards and employee appreciation initiatives
  • Help organize monthly employee breakfasts, including shopping, setup, serving, and cleanup
  • Maintain employee records and documentation in both electronic and paper formats
  • Update employee communication boards and digital displays
  • Coordinate candidate interviews and scheduling activities
  • Prepare onboarding materials and new hire packets
  • Assist with benefits and insurance enrollment paperwork
  • Organize first-day employee activities, including ordering lunches for new hires
  • Maintain confidential employee and company files
  • Schedule hearing tests with mobile testing providers
  • Process expense reports and administrative documentation
  • Support special projects and company-wide initiatives
  • Coordinate meetings, events, and employee communications
  • Provide exceptional customer service to employees across all levels of the organization
  • Assist with a variety of operational and administrative tasks as needed

Qualifications

  • Previous administrative support, HR coordination, office support, or customer service experience
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Comfortable working with confidential information
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ications
  • Ability to work independently while supporting a collaborative team environment
  • Positive attitude with a willingness to jump in and help wherever needed
